美国田纳西大学健康中心招聘博士后
 
 
Description: The faculty mentor for this position will be Dr.IOANNIS DRAGATSIS. Our laboratory is using genetic approaches to study the molecular mechanisms underlying Huntington’s disease, Familial Dysautonomia, as well as other neurodegenerative disorders. An energetic and highly motivated Postdoctoral Research Fellow is sought to join the laboratory. The research project will focus in the development and analyses of cell-culture and animal model systems implicated in neurodegeneration. Expertise in several techniques including PCR, cloning, cell culture, Western and Northern analyses is preferred. Applicants must hold a doctoral degree in biochemistry, cell biology, developmental biology, physiology or a related field. Experience with animal experimentation is desirable, since the successful applicant will have to work with mice. A successful applicant is expected to have a genuine interest, capability of designing and performing research experiments, as well as excellent oral and written communication skills.
